Job summary

The University of Cambridge, CRUK Cambridge Institute, and the Wang Group are seeking an experienced Research Associate to develop and apply imaging and epigenomic methods. The position focuses on understanding gene regulation and oncogene amplification in cancer models, with potential work on ecDNA and intratumour heterogeneity.

Responsibilities

  • Develop, validate and benchmark new imaging or sequencing methods, including probe or assay design, optimisation against reference standards, and documentation sufficient for others to use them.
  • Apply advanced microscopy and/or epigenomic sequencing to questions of oncogene amplification, extrachromosomal DNA and gene-regulatory organisation in cancer models.
  • Build and maintain analysis pipelines for large imaging or sequencing datasets, using institutional high-performance computing or cloud resources.
  • Work with the Group Leader to formulate hypotheses and design experiments, and take the lead on interpretation and write-up of your own projects.
  • Present findings at group meetings, Institute seminars and international conferences, and draft manuscripts for publication.
  • Contribute to the day-to-day running of the laboratory, including equipment upkeep, protocol documentation and supply ordering.
  • Train and mentor research assistants and students in the techniques and analyses within your area of expertise.
